Как изменить цвет заголовков расширенных областей в VS2008?

Я хотел бы знать, есть ли способ изменить цвет заголовков расширенных регионов в VS2008. Даже с помощью третьей части плагина.


#region My Region Title //I want this text to be in a customized color
public void Foo() {
    //Bla bla bla
}
#endregion

Кто-нибудь знает как это делать?

13.10.2009 14:16:53
2 ОТВЕТА
РЕШЕНИЕ

Вы можете изменить ключевое слово препроцессора #region и #endregion в разделе «Шрифт и цвета» в разделе «Инструменты -> Параметры» ... но я никогда не видел, где можно изменить текст, который вы ставите после тега.

Возможно, вы захотите покопаться в http://blogs.msdn.com/saraford/ и заглянуть в ее блог, поскольку она является королевой настройки пользовательского интерфейса для Visual Studio.

опубликовать, если вы найдете это :)

РЕДАКТИРОВАТЬ: я нашел это с веб-сайта Microsoft; «Вы можете изменять только ключевые слова препроцессора. Для более сложного форматирования вам придется искать сторонние дополнения. Я использую CodeRush от DevExpress ( http://www.devexpress.com ), и он может делать то, что вы Я хочу, чтобы у них была бесплатная экспресс-версия, но я не знаю, есть ли раскраска региона в бесплатной версии. "

2
13.10.2009 17:36:07

В Инструменты> Параметры> Среда> «Шрифты и цвета» измените элемент «Ключевое слово препроцессора», чтобы изменить цвет текста области

В меню «Инструменты> Параметры> Среда>« Шрифты и цвета »измените элемент« Разборный текст », чтобы изменить текст после цвета оператора #region

3
28.03.2011 21:03:49
Изменение цвета «Свертываемый текст», по-видимому, изменяет цвет только в том случае, если область фактически свернута, то есть именно тогда, когда она вам не нужна (вокруг текста уже есть очень отличительная рамка).
Jason Pratt 11.06.2012 15:50:14